Longevity
There are a number of factors that affect the longevity of tilt turn windows. First, the steel core of the frame is vital. It serves to strengthen the uPVC frames to be strong enough to hold the glass and prevent it from breaking. The second is the quality that is important. It is essential to make sure that the window is in compliance with European standards for thermal efficiency and uses reliable frame technology like uPVC with steel reinforcement. It is also important to pay attention to the installation process. When installing tilt and turn windows near me and turn windows, it is important to measure the rough openings and ensure that the window is fitted perfectly. If the window isn't an ideal fit, it could cause pressure on the hinges and cause them to wear quickly.
Another aspect that could affect the life expectancy of a tilt turn window is the method by it is opened. Tilt-turn windows are not casement windows that open outwards. They can be opened either inwards or outwards. They can be opened to a full extent so that they swing inwards, or partially to clean. These windows are controlled by large, modern handles. The handle can be rotated 90deg for tilt mode, or 180deg for turn mode.

The tilt and turn window is less prone to maintenance than other window types. The large handle is easy to clean and doesn't have numerous protruding parts such as lock levers that may get dirty or stuck. This design also makes it simpler to open and close the window. It also allows the window to open at an angle more horizontal when as opposed to other types of windows. This reduces the possibility that cold air will blow directly at the person inside.
Tilt and turn windows come with only one handle, covering both the locking mechanism and the opening mechanism. This makes them more suitable with the minimalist style that are popular in a variety of homes. The hinge mechanism that rotates on tilt and turn windows is also more durable than the sliding hinge mechanism used in crank-style casement windows.
While these are the main advantages of tilt and turn windows, there are some disadvantages to this type of window. First, they can be very expensive. The additional costs are due to the steel core reinforced UPVC framing, triple pane glazing, and the complex hardware. Furthermore, they weigh 20 % to 30 percent heavier than conventional casement windows.
Tilt and turn windows can take longer to install than other types of windows due to the fact that they require a wider frame size. They are typically 1 - 2 inches larger than crank-style casement window frames, which can be an issue for some homeowners.
However, these issues can be solved by maintaining and regular adjustment. Based on the size of the window it might require adjustment at least twice a year to ensure its functionality. If a window isn't aligned properly will shift and develop issues over time.
Security
In tilt mode you can open your windows wide to allow for an airflow that is not impeded by security. This is also a great choice for cleaning your windows since it takes less than two seconds to open. Tilt and turn windows can also be fully opened like doors which makes it easier for you to clean the entire window frame without having to go outside.
Tilt and turn windows are very secure because they are constructed with a locking system that is very difficult to break. They have a steel core reinforcement in the UPVC frames which is joined from inside. This provides a greater level of protection from weather elements, as well as intruders and burglars. This is a very important feature, especially for homes with young children.
They come with a huge modern and sleek handle that lets you choose from 4 different modes that include lock, tilt and turn windows online micro-ventilation, turn and tilt. They also have a security bar that is fixed to the bottom of the frame which is a fantastic anti-lifting tool. This will stop the window from being opened from the outside. The handles are fixed to the frame by a steel bolt, which ensures maximum durability.
Although these windows are incredibly secure, they can be a little difficult to open if have a small home. They open inwards unlike casement windows which open outwards. This issue can be easily fixed by using the 4mm Allen key to offset the pin on the lower hinge.
